Xiaomi, the tech giant renowned for its innovative gadgets, is making a significant leap into the electric vehicle (EV) market with the teaser for its eagerly awaited YU7 SUV. Scheduled for a summer launch, the YU7 is being compared to Tesla’s popular Model Y, highlighting Xiaomi’s ambition to establish itself as a major contender in the global electric vehicle arena.
The YU7 is anticipated to feature a stylish design, cutting-edge technology, and impressive performance, all supported by Xiaomi’s reputation for innovation. In a post on Weibo, billionaire founder Lei Jun revealed details about the SUV, sparking excitement among both tech and automotive fans.
This initiative is part of Xiaomi’s larger strategy to broaden its reach beyond smartphones and tap into the thriving electric vehicle market. By launching a Tesla-like SUV, the company aims to appeal to a new generation of eco-conscious consumers who prioritize both technology and sustainability.
As the global adoption of EVs continues to grow, Xiaomi’s entry into this sector could shake up the market and pose a significant challenge to established brands. The YU7 is poised to compete in the rapidly expanding mid-range electric vehicle segment, offering an affordable yet high-tech option for those ready to embrace the future of driving.
